The worst conveyancing firm I have ever …

The worst conveyancing firm I have ever used.

I was buying a property from a willing seller. We were both keen to proceed and despite no known reason for hold ups, it took about 5 months to go complete. This cost me thousands extra as the unnecessary delays caused meant we missed the stamp duty deadline of 1st April 2017 so stamp duty became payable on this transaction, it wouldn't have been, a day earlier.

We completed on 2nd of April which tells me, they that despite the process starting in Nov 2016, Griffiths Ings finally pulled their finger out late March in a lame attempt to complete before 1st April. Then found there was a rush on (due to Stamp Duty changes coming in) so the phone lines were engaged at the mortgage companies etc.

I was in frequent contact with the seller who kept telling me his solicitor couldn't believe how long Griffiths Ings were taking to respond and also why their enquires where coming in dribs and drabs over an extended period.
